Who is Annie McDonald?
Well, when we talk about a person named Annie McDonald, we learn that she holds a teaching position, which is pretty neat, at Montgomery College. She's a professor, you see, within the business administration area, helping folks get a good grasp of how the business world operates. It's a role that involves sharing knowledge and guiding others in their learning, which, you know, is quite an important job. She's involved in shaping minds and preparing students for their own paths in the business landscape, which, actually, is a really big responsibility.
Beyond her work in education, this Annie McDonald is also described as someone who feels a strong sense of pride in being from Canada. She possesses a deep, almost unquenchable, interest in what the wider world has to offer, which suggests a spirit that is always looking to discover new things and learn about different places and people. What Inspires Annie McDonald's Creative Work?
So, what really gets this Annie McDonald going when it comes to her creative side? It seems she has some pretty exciting plans that stem from her love for her home country. She intends to celebrate the incredible variety of Canada, both in terms of its people and its many different geographic features. Her way of doing this, apparently, is by writing a series of stories, each one a novel, set in every single one of Canada’s ten provinces and its three territories. That's a rather ambitious project, you might say, but it sounds like a truly heartfelt way to pay tribute to her nation's unique character.

What is the Legacy of Annie on Stage and Screen?
When we look at the lasting impact of "Annie," especially in the world of entertainment, it's clear that this story has a significant history. There's even a dedicated online spot that keeps track of details for all the different stage productions of "Annie." This includes information going all the way back to the very first original Broadway cast from 1977. So, if you're curious about who played whom, or what different versions looked like over the years, this kind of resource is really helpful, you know, for tracing its journey.
This resource invites people to take a look and find out more about the musical itself. It also shares details about all the young actors who played the "Annie orphans" over time. It’s a way to appreciate the many talents who have brought these characters to life on stage. It's quite comprehensive, actually, providing a sort of historical record for fans and theater enthusiasts alike, showing how the show has continued to be performed and enjoyed for decades.
The story also made its way to the big screen, thanks to director John Huston. He created a film version of the Broadway show, which was a huge success. This movie, in turn, drew its inspiration from a long-standing and much-loved cartoon character, "Little Orphan Annie." So, you see, the tale has roots that stretch back quite a way, from comic strips to the stage, and then onto film, always keeping that central idea of a plucky young girl facing the world with a hopeful spirit.
